Geronimo
Apache Geronimo is a new effort coordinated by the Apache Software Foundation to make a J2EE compatible container.

JBoss
JBoss is advanced middleware with a full J2EE based personality that IT departments look for. But that is not all, the OEM and ISV community embraced JBoss as a highly flexible service oriented architecture on which to build their own products.

JFox
JFox is an Open Source, standards-compliant, J2EE based application server implemented in 100% Pure Java.

JOnAS
JOnAS is the Open Source implementation by ObjectWeb of the J2EETM specification. JOnAS is a pure JavaTM implementation of this specification that relies on the JDK. JOnAS is part of the ObjectWeb Open Source initiative, which was launched in collaboration with several partners including Bull, the France Telecom R&D division and INRIA.

OpenEJB
OpenEJB is an open source, modular, configurable, and extendable EJB Container System and EJB Server. It comes with fast, lightweight EJB Servers for both Local and Remote access. That's right, deploy your EJBs into the container system, then just start the Remote EJB Server from the command line! Or, put OpenEJB in your class path and use it as an embedded library through the Local EJB Server.
